9Ied6SEZlt9LicCsTKkloJsV2ZkiwkWL86caJ9CT

7 Powerful Automation Scripts to Streamline Data Entry Tasks

Discover how automation scripts can transform your data entry processes, saving hours of manual work. Learn implementation techniques and boost productivity today.
iviewio.com
In today's data-driven business environment, manual data entry remains one of the most time-consuming and error-prone tasks. According to recent studies, professionals spend an average of 4.5 hours per week on repetitive data entry tasks. This represents not only a significant time investment but also introduces risks of human error that can compromise data integrity. Automation scripts offer a powerful solution to this challenge, enabling businesses to streamline workflows, reduce errors, and redirect human resources to higher-value activities. This guide explores the most effective automation scripts for data entry and how to implement them in your organization.
#automation scripts for data entry

Understanding Data Entry Automation Fundamentals

Data entry automation fundamentals provide the essential groundwork for transforming tedious manual processes into efficient workflows. Before diving into specific scripts, it's crucial to understand why data entry is particularly well-suited for automation and what tools can help you succeed.

What Makes Data Entry Ideal for Automation

Data entry tasks are perfect candidates for automation because they're typically repetitive, rule-based, and time-consuming. Think about those spreadsheets you manually update daily or the customer information you copy from emails into your CRM. These tasks follow consistent patterns that computers can easily replicate.

The ROI on data entry automation is typically substantial. A survey by McKinsey found that data entry automation can reduce processing time by 80% while decreasing errors by up to 90%. Not only does this save countless hours, but it also dramatically improves data quality.

Many organizations have discovered that automating just one recurring data entry task can save employees 5-10 hours weekly. What routine data entry tasks are currently consuming your team's valuable time?

Essential Tools and Technologies for Data Entry Automation

Several powerful tools can transform your data entry processes:

  • Python with libraries like Pandas and PyAutoGUI for custom automation scripts
  • Robotic Process Automation (RPA) platforms like UiPath and Automation Anywhere
  • Low-code solutions such as Microsoft Power Automate and Zapier
  • Specialized OCR software including ABBYY FineReader and Adobe Acrobat Pro
  • Browser extensions like DataMiner and Web Scraper for capturing online data

The right tool depends on your specific needs and technical expertise. For complex scenarios involving multiple systems, RPA tools might be ideal. For simpler spreadsheet automation, Python scripts or Excel macros could be sufficient.

Preparing Your Data for Successful Automation

Proper data preparation is the foundation of effective automation. Before implementing any scripts, take these critical steps:

  1. Standardize your data formats – ensure consistency in date formats, naming conventions, and categorizations
  2. Clean existing data – remove duplicates, fix formatting issues, and address incomplete entries
  3. Create clear data validation rules – define acceptable values and ranges
  4. Document your current processes – map out exactly how data moves through your systems
  5. Start small – select a well-defined, high-volume process for your first automation project

Remember that even the most sophisticated automation scripts can't overcome fundamentally disorganized data. Taking time to prepare properly will dramatically increase your success rate.

Have you already identified specific data entry tasks you want to automate? What challenges do you anticipate in preparing your data?

7 Powerful Automation Scripts for Different Data Entry Scenarios

Automation scripts can transform virtually any data entry scenario, from simple form filling to complex document processing. Let's explore seven powerful automation approaches for different data contexts.

Form-Filling and Web Data Entry Scripts

Web form automation saves countless hours when you need to input similar data across multiple online forms. Python scripts using libraries like Selenium can interact with web elements, automatically fill forms, and submit data.

Here's what makes these scripts particularly valuable:

  • They can handle login sequences and navigate multi-page forms
  • They maintain consistent data entry across hundreds of submissions
  • They can extract confirmation numbers and success messages for verification

One retail company automated their vendor onboarding process using form-filling scripts, reducing processing time from 4 hours to just 15 minutes per vendor while eliminating transcription errors.

For web scraping needs, tools like Beautiful Soup and Scrapy can extract structured data from websites and automatically populate your databases or spreadsheets, creating a seamless data pipeline.

Spreadsheet and Database Automation Scripts

Spreadsheet automation represents one of the quickest wins for most organizations. Excel macros, VBA scripts, and Python with the openpyxl library can:

  • Automatically format and clean incoming data
  • Perform complex calculations across multiple worksheets
  • Generate reports and charts based on raw data
  • Transfer information between different spreadsheets and databases

For database operations, SQL scripts and automation tools like SQLAlchemy can transform how you manage data entry. These scripts can validate incoming data, perform batch updates, and ensure data integrity across systems.

Have you tried using macros or simple scripts to automate your spreadsheet tasks? What improvements did you notice?

Document Processing and OCR-Based Data Entry

Optical Character Recognition (OCR) technology has revolutionized how we handle document-based data entry. Tesseract OCR and commercial solutions like ABBYY FineReader can extract text from:

  • Scanned invoices and receipts
  • Business cards and ID documents
  • Handwritten forms (with varying accuracy)
  • PDF documents and images

These systems can be trained to recognize specific document layouts, automatically identifying where key information appears and extracting it into structured formats. When combined with Natural Language Processing (NLP), these systems can even interpret meaning and context from unstructured text.

Email and Communication Data Capture Scripts

Email contains valuable data that often requires manual extraction. Automation scripts using IMAP/POP3 protocols and email parsing libraries can:

  • Extract customer information from inquiry emails
  • Capture order details from confirmation messages
  • Collect shipping information and tracking numbers
  • Log support requests into ticketing systems

One financial services company automated email data capture for loan applications, reducing processing time by 70% and ensuring no applications were overlooked during busy periods.

Which of these data entry scenarios consumes the most time in your organization? Could automation scripts provide immediate relief?

Implementing and Optimizing Your Data Entry Automation Strategy

Successfully implementing data entry automation requires a strategic approach. By following a proven methodology and continuously measuring results, you can maximize the return on your automation investments.

Step-by-Step Implementation Guide

  1. Start with process mapping: Document your current data entry workflow in detail, identifying bottlenecks and error-prone steps. Use flowcharts to visualize the process.

  2. Select the right automation tool: Match your requirements to the appropriate technology:

    • For simple workflows: Consider Excel macros or Zapier
    • For moderate complexity: Look at Python scripts or Microsoft Power Automate
    • For enterprise-grade needs: Evaluate RPA platforms like UiPath or Automation Anywhere
  3. Create a proof of concept: Before full implementation, develop a small-scale test of your automation script on a limited dataset. This allows you to identify potential issues early.

  4. Develop error handling protocols: Even the best automation scripts encounter exceptions. Build in:

    • Detailed logging of errors
    • Notification systems for critical failures
    • Graceful fallback procedures
    • Human intervention triggers for complex edge cases
  5. Test thoroughly before deployment: Validate your automation with:

    • Unit testing of individual components
    • Integration testing across systems
    • Performance testing under realistic data volumes
    • User acceptance testing with actual end-users
  6. Deploy incrementally: Roll out your automation in phases, starting with non-critical processes before advancing to mission-critical workflows.

  7. Document everything: Create comprehensive documentation for future maintenance and troubleshooting.

Measuring Success and Optimizing Performance

To quantify the impact of your data entry automation, track these key metrics:

  • Time savings: Compare processing times before and after automation
  • Error reduction: Measure the decrease in data quality issues
  • Cost efficiency: Calculate labor costs saved and ROI
  • Throughput increase: Evaluate how many more transactions you can process
  • Employee satisfaction: Survey team members about their experience

Use these measurements to identify opportunities for further optimization. Automation scripts often benefit from regular refinement based on real-world performance data.

Pro tip: Create dashboards that visualize these metrics over time to demonstrate the value of your automation initiatives to stakeholders.

Future-Proofing Your Data Entry Automation

The field of automation is evolving rapidly. To ensure your solutions remain effective:

  • Build modular scripts that can be easily updated when processes change
  • Stay current with emerging technologies like AI-enhanced OCR and machine learning
  • Create a center of excellence to share automation best practices across your organization
  • Plan for scaling by designing solutions that can handle growing data volumes
  • Invest in training to ensure your team can maintain and enhance automation scripts

Remember that automation is a journey, not a destination. The most successful organizations continuously evaluate their processes and look for new automation opportunities.

What specific metrics would be most valuable for measuring the success of automation in your organization?

Conclusion

Automation scripts for data entry represent a significant opportunity to transform traditionally tedious and error-prone processes into efficient, accurate workflows. By implementing the right automation solutions for your specific data entry challenges, your organization can realize substantial time savings, improved data quality, and enhanced employee satisfaction. The key to success lies in selecting appropriate tools, preparing your data properly, and following a methodical implementation approach. As automation technologies continue to evolve, organizations that embrace these solutions now will be well-positioned to maintain competitive advantages in increasingly data-centric business environments. What data entry tasks are currently consuming the most time in your organization? Share your challenges in the comments below, and let's discuss potential automation solutions.

Search more: iViewIO